Men's Soccer Earns 1-1 Road Tie At La Roche College   
  09/17/05...
After the Mountain Cats scored a goal  late in the first half to even the match, neither Pitt Johnstown nor La Roche College was able to find the back of the net the rest of the match, and both teams came away with a 1-1 double overtime tie Saturday afternoon.  The Mountain Cats are now 1-3-1 on the season.
     La Roche jumped out to a quick, 1-0, lead 15 minutes into the match, until junior defender James Penn (Pittsburgh, Pa.) scored on a free kick to tie the score.  The teams battled back and forth the entire second half and two overtime periods, but neither was able to score.  Pitt Johnstown senior foalkeeper Steve Weimer (Scottdale, Pa.) made six saves to earn the tie and improve to 1-2-1 on the year.
     The Mountain Cats travel to Mount Aloysius College on Sunday, before making a trip to North carolina to take on Wingate University and Lenoir-Rhyne College next weekend.  Pitt Johnstown will play it's next home match on Saturday, October 1 at 1:00 p.m. against Alderson-Broaddus (WV) College.
